Foretravel as owned by the Fore family built the U320 through 2005. They then sold the company (after nearly going bankrupt) to a group of investors lead by Lyle Reed.
The 2006 Nimbus is essentially a rebadged U320.
The Phenix was introduced in 2006 by the new ownership Foretravel as an all-new model and the "flagship".
The 2007 Nimbus was introduced by Foretravel as an all-new model and was significantly decontented (no retarder standard, HydroHot instead of Aqua-Hot) from the U320. That changed in later years, but the Nimbus is considered below the Phenix.
To further expand, the IH-45 was introduced in 2012. Initially, Foretravel offered the Phenix and Nimbus along side, but when MHSRV became the exclusive dealer, those 2 models were dropped and the Realm was introduced - designed/spec'd by MHSRV and built on a Spartan chassis. The Realm was sold exclusively by MHSRV.
In 2018 or 2019, Foretravel stopped building their own chassis and the IH-45 moved to Spartan as well.
